On NFL.com http://nfl.com/news/story/9642187 kirwan has a story on rookies starting and has only 3 starters on last years play-off teams. 1 for the giants, 1 for the Bucs and 1 for the Seahawks. Now correct me if I am wrong, but isn't that list at least missing 2 of our guys.

IIRC, Gostowski and O'Callahan are both starting for us on Sunday and both were drafted this year. Am I missing something here?
 
I wonder how many other errors he made with other teams...
